Put God first in everything that you do – MBHS Head Boy

Marist Brothers’ High School Head Boy Isoa Dakunimata

When we put God first in everything that we do, he will take care of the rest.

Marist Brothers’ High School Head Boy Isoa Dakunimata highlighted this to fijivillage News after their Prefects Induction ceremony today.

Dakunimata who hails from Cautata in Tailevu and shares maternal links to the same village, says ever since he began his journey as a Year 9 student in Marist, he did not think he would become the Head Boy one day.

He says he is grateful to the Lord’s blessing.

Dakunimata acknowledged the support and trust of the teachers and thanked them for instilling the values and traditions of the Brothers’ in students which is to be of service to others.

MBHS Principle Asish Dayal says over the years the message from the Brothers’ has been simple which is servanthood, to be of service to the students and be of service to others when they leave the school.
